Fundamental Principles of Effective Game Mechanics
The role of reward systems in maintaining interest
Reward systems are central to motivating players and encouraging repeated engagement. These can be tangible, such as payouts or new content, or intangible, like achievement badges or status symbols. When designed effectively, reward systems tap into the brain’s dopamine pathways, reinforcing behaviors that lead to continued play. For example, many slot games utilize payout structures that offer small, frequent wins along with larger jackpots, creating a sense of anticipation and satisfaction.
Balance between challenge and skill: The concept of flow
Coined by psychologist Mihaly Csikszentmihalyi, the concept of flow describes a mental state where players are fully immersed, experiencing a balance between the challenge presented and their skill level. Games that are too easy lead to boredom, while those that are too difficult cause frustration. Achieving this balance ensures players remain engaged without feeling overwhelmed or under-stimulated. Many modern games incorporate adjustable difficulty levels or adaptive mechanics to maintain this optimal flow.
Variability and unpredictability as engagement drivers
Unpredictable elements, such as random rewards or variable game outcomes, significantly boost engagement. This variability creates suspense and curiosity, prompting players to continue playing to discover the next outcome. Slot machines exemplify this mechanic through their random payout algorithms, which keep players hooked by never knowing when a big win might occur, thus tapping into the psychological principle of variable ratio reinforcement.
How Specific Mechanics Influence Player Behavior
Incentivizing repeated play through payout structures
Payout structures are meticulously crafted to encourage players to return. For instance, tiered payout systems reward players with incremental gains, keeping them motivated even with smaller wins. Progressive jackpots, which increase over time until won, create a compelling incentive for players to keep engaging, as the potential for a life-changing payout grows with each play.
The psychological impact of visual and thematic elements
Visual design and thematic storytelling evoke emotions and immersion. Bright colors, engaging animations, and compelling themes such as space adventures or pirate quests stimulate the senses and foster emotional bonds. For example, the space-pirate theme of Pirots 4 combines vibrant visuals with an adventurous narrative, heightening player excitement and investment.
The importance of pacing and timing in game flow
Effective pacing ensures that players experience moments of tension and release, maintaining interest. Well-timed bonus rounds, rapid spin sequences, or suspenseful countdowns build anticipation. Proper pacing prevents stagnation and fatigue, keeping players engaged for longer periods, as demonstrated by many successful slot games that seamlessly blend fast-paced action with moments of anticipation.

Non-Obvious Factors Enhancing Player Engagement
The role of progression systems in retaining players over time
Progression systems, such as unlocking new features or levels, create a sense of growth and achievement. They serve as long-term motivators, encouraging players to return regularly to see what new content or rewards await. These systems are foundational in modern games, transforming short-term excitement into sustained interest.
Integrating visual and auditory cues to reinforce mechanic satisfaction
Sound effects, visual animations, and thematic music reinforce success and failure, shaping player perceptions. For example, celebratory sounds after a big win or dramatic visual effects during bonus rounds heighten emotional responses, making the experience memorable and motivating repeated engagement.
The influence of early wins and near-miss scenarios in motivating continued play
Early successes boost confidence and create positive associations with the game. Near-miss scenarios, where players almost hit a big payout, stimulate the brain’s reward system and encourage continued attempts. These psychological triggers are strategically embedded in mechanics to promote persistent engagement.
The Psychological Foundations Behind Game Mechanics
Reinforcement schedules and their application in gambling games
Reinforcement schedules determine how and when rewards are delivered, shaping behavior. Fixed schedules provide consistent rewards, while variable schedules, like those used in slot machines, deliver unpredictable payouts that sustain high engagement. This unpredictability leverages the human tendency to seek reward, often leading to habitual play.
The concept of variable ratio reinforcement and its link to addictive behaviors
Variable ratio reinforcement, where rewards are given after an unpredictable number of actions, is a potent mechanism behind addictive behaviors. Slot games exemplify this, as players never know when a big win will occur, creating a compelling loop that encourages ongoing play despite losses.
Ethical considerations in designing mechanics that maximize engagement without exploitation
While engaging mechanics are essential, developers must consider ethical boundaries to prevent exploitation. Transparency about odds, responsible payout caps, and clear communication about risks are vital. Balancing engagement with fairness ensures that players enjoy the game without adverse consequences.
Future Trends in Game Mechanics and Player Engagement
Incorporation of adaptive mechanics through AI and data analytics
Advances in AI enable games to adapt dynamically to player behavior, adjusting difficulty, rewards, or pacing in real-time. This personalization enhances engagement by maintaining optimal challenge levels and preventing boredom or frustration.
Use of thematic innovations to create fresh engagement experiences
Innovative themes and storytelling techniques, such as integrating virtual reality or augmented reality, open new horizons for immersive gameplay. These creative approaches deepen emotional connections and offer unique experiences that keep players returning.
Potential for integrating social and competitive elements to deepen involvement
Social features like leaderboards, multiplayer modes, and community events foster a sense of belonging and competition. These mechanics tap into social psychology, motivating players through peer influence and shared goals.
